Chase Jarvis welcomes Mark Cuban as his guest on 30 Days of Genius, a special series of Chase Jarvis LIVE featuring the world's top creative + entrepreneurial minds of our time. Get more actionable insights: cr8.lv/1O4kezw

Mark Cuban believes that business is the ultimate sport, and in that game Mark has played with a strong offense. Join this born entrepreneur to learn how to turn your hard work into opportunity, and have fun doing it.

CreativeLive is an online creative education platform that empowers creators with powerful new skills from visionary instructors. Millions of students, professionals and artists from around the world have consumed over 2 billion minutes of inspirational education from CreativeLive.

You'll find classes on photography, design, music production, crafting, freelancing and entrepreneurship, taught by the world's leading experts. You can watch 1500+ creative classes, live or on-demand, 24/7. www.creativelive.com
